Output 23d3ef3c4ee2ec05205f00fdb30efd829d7252e3454a42e5fbf8a11b2c5d9957:0

value
28000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 613a1e0fe75c09a794ee1bc73836312fa82c7ecc OP_EQUAL
address
3AZ76DnBhNjAS7QMmuG9pmrFKFbKka8rYq
transaction
23d3ef3c4ee2ec05205f00fdb30efd829d7252e3454a42e5fbf8a11b2c5d9957
confirmations
516013
spent
true